The Importance and Locations of Water Shut-Off Valve
In an emergency, you can reduce the water circulation utilizing the shutoffs. The cutting of the water flow protects against considerable water damages from happening.

Why Must I Stress over This?



In day-to-day life, you don't have to worry regarding water flow. If you have water issues, it's great to know where the water vales are. You can close off the water circulation when you located the water shutoff under the sink.

Comprehending just how to do close off water valves is critical in an emergency. The longer you wait to close the shut-off shutoff, the much more comprehensive the damages will occur plus the costs.

What Does the Shut-Off Shutoff Look Like?



The shut-off valve looks like a knob that permits you to switch off the water for a particular device, a localized area (as an example, the whole 2nd floor), or for the whole residential or commercial property. Knowing where these valves are vital especially in the event of water damage or water emergency concerns. You can have control over an unanticipated event utilizing your understanding of the shut-off shutoffs' area.
This step will certainly assist you prevent considerable water damage that will certainly cost thousands to repair.

Where are These Valves Found?



It might be testing to locate them, specifically if your building allows. If you do not recognize where the shutoffs are located, your best option is to call a water remediation services company for guidance. Try looking for a knob or lever within the area of the pipelines if you own have a rather moderate-sized house. The valves are normally situated in the following locations:
  • On the border wall

  • Browse at the eye level if you have a basement

  • If you are on the ground floor, look for it on the lower floor

  • The main shut-off valve is generally near the exterior water meter

  • Under the sink

  • Next to the water heater


  • If you obtained a residence assessment record from the previous proprietor, it needs to be suggested in those papers. If you built your house from the ground up, it needs to be in the blueprints. Normally, builders set up the valves near or within the ground-floor or primary shower rooms. Make sure to situate them in the documents since in some instances they can be hidden for aesthetic factors.

    How to Shut Off Water Valves


    The Shutoff Valve to the Water Supply for an Individual Plumbing Fixture


    To stop the flow of water to a specific appliance such as a sink, check the pipes for the nearest valve; it will likely be made of chrome and located directly below the fixture. Many showers and sinks have two valves for hot and cold water respectively, so make sure to turn them both off. Appliances like dishwashers, How to Shut Off Water Valveswashing machines, and refrigerators sometimes have switches, rather than valves, on the hoses connecting them to the wall. Water heater valves are usually located on the pipes above.



    When it comes to which way you should turn the valve, keep in mind the old saying “righty tighty, lefty loosey.” In other words, turning a valve clockwise, or to the right, will restrict the flow of water while turning it counterclockwise, or to the left, will allow water to flow. If you have trouble turning the valve, wear a work glove to get a better grip, or use a wrench. Once you turn all of the valves clockwise as far as they will go, the water supply should be successfully shut off.



    Before you start making repairs, have a bucket nearby so that you can drain any water that was left over in the pipes. After you finish the job, turn the valves counterclockwise as far as they will go to restore the water flow.


    The Shutoff Valve for the Main Water Supply to Your Home


    The first step is locating your main shutoff valve. You probably have a brass valve with a round handle near the area where water enters your home. It could be located in your kitchen, a utility closet, a downstairs bathroom, or even on an outside wall. Turning the valve clockwise as far as it can go should shut off all of the water fixtures in your home; however, you’ll need to turn on all faucets to empty any water left remaining in the pipes. Let your sinks and showers run until all water flow ceases, and then turn all faucets to the off position. After finishing your repairs or installations, turn the main valve back counterclockwise.


    The Shutoff Valve for the Water Supply to Your Entire Property


    Before you do anything, call your water company and ask for permission to access your street shutoff valve. If your home’s main water valve fails or needs replacing, you must turn off the water supply to your whole property before attempting repairs. You’d also need to do this before trying to fix a leak in the pipes connecting your home to the street valve. The shutoff valve for the property is usually located in the same metal box that contains the water meter. Remove the box cover and look for a handle; you might need a long wrench to reach it.



    Different cities have different types of street valves. Ball valves have long, thin handles while gate valves have more rounded handles. A ball valve handle will usually be aligned with the pipe while open; turn it 90 degrees to the right to turn it off. Gate valve handles should be turned clockwise as far as possible to stop the water flow.
